Baltic 39
Description
The Baltic 39 is a highly successful performance-oriented racer-cruiser designed by C&C Design (primarily Rob Ball of the C&C team), built by Baltic Yachts in Finland, and first introduced in 1977 (with hulls launched from around 1978 onward). Production continued until 1983, resulting in a total of 74 hulls built—one of Baltic Yachts' most prolific semi-production models from that era and a standout commercial success for the yard. Outstanding characteristics include its medium-displacement yet lightweight fiberglass construction with balsa core for excellent stiffness-to-weight ratio, masthead sloop rig for powerful, balanced, and versatile performance (strong upwind with good all-around speed), comfortable and well-appointed interior with generous accommodations and headroom suitable for family cruising or offshore passages, superb Finnish build quality featuring elegant teak interiors and meticulous craftsmanship typical of Baltic, and a lasting reputation for seaworthiness, responsiveness, and enduring appeal—often praised as a timeless "sweet spot" yacht that excels in club racing, coastal adventures, or longer voyages while remaining highly desirable in the used market today.
Construction Details
| Designer | Robert Ball |
|---|---|
| Builder | Baltic Yachts |
| Length | 39.000 ft |
| LOA | 38.760 ft |
| LWL | 32.700 ft |
| Beam | 12.560 ft |
| Displacement | 18000 lb |
| Ballast | 8165 lb |
| Max Draft | 6.800 ft |
| Year Built | 1977 |
